2017-06-06 1256 views
1

我遵循了所有步驟。我選擇了我所需的API(YouTube數據API)並創建了一個項目。 我正在尋找約20分鐘,但我找不到API密鑰? 我的用戶界面是德文的,它有可能被命名爲API Key以外的其他名稱?也許Clientschlüssel(客戶端密鑰)?哪裏可以找到YouTube API密鑰?

這是我發現:

enter image description here

還有一個JSON對象,但沒有API密鑰:再次

var myInfos = { 
    "web":{ 
     "client_id":"censored", 
     "project_id":"censored", 
     "auth_uri":"https://accounts.google.com/o/oauth2/auth", 
     "token_uri":"https://accounts.google.com/o/oauth2/token", 
     "auth_provider_x509_cert_url":"censored", 
     "client_secret":"censored", 
     "redirect_uris":["https://localhost/ex/YouTube/index.html"], 
     "javascript_origins":["http://localhost"] 
    } 
} 
+1

你究竟想要做什麼?您似乎已經創建了一個** OAuth 2.0客戶端ID **,用於驗證您的應用程序的用戶。根據您的需要,也許您需要一個**Dienstkontoschlüsel**(服務帳戶密鑰) – Locoluis

回答

3

通過這只是走,以確保你已經做它正確。

  1. 確保您有Google帳戶。
  2. 並登錄到開發者控制檯:https://console.developers.google.com/
  3. 創建項目
  4. 然後選擇YouTube的數據API
  5. 點擊屏幕右側創建憑證。
  6. 選擇您要撥打API的位置
  7. 選擇公開或用戶。
  8. 獲取您的API密鑰。

可選:限制您的密鑰。

我只是走過了所有這一切,並且自己給了我一把鑰匙。

+0

我已經有一個項目,似乎我不能創建另一個...我找不到一個按鈕,它說'創建新項目' – Black

+0

在這種情況下,你只需要點擊當前項目的下拉菜單(我假設它是白色的塊),然後在彈出的屏幕的右側是一個加號創建新項目。我不認爲製作新項目會幫助您獲得新的API密鑰,因爲該選項存在於我的憑證幻燈片中。 – Pseudope

+0

啊,我沒有看到它,因爲我使用的瀏覽器插件,使一切黑暗,它是字面上看不見...... thx! – Black

1

我終於找到了! 你必須去Zugangsdaten(憑證),然後點擊Anmeldedaten erstellen(創建憑證),現在你可以選擇API密鑰!

enter image description here